🚨 New UK research on Parental Alienating Behaviors (PABs) now out — and it’s OPEN ACCESS!
Over 1,000 separated parents surveyed. Key findings👇
🔗 https://t.co/HZ6k4Ox29B
📊 39–59% experienced PABs
👤 36.5% = targeted parents
🧠 Linked to PTSD, depression, suicidality

Really important new paper on fathers' mental health following relationship breakdown from @ProfHine.
The third & final installment in the Lost Dads project, it focuses on impact - the toll on mental health, coping strategies, and the barriers fathers face when seeking help.
